If a fresh egg is put into a beaker filled with water, it sinks On dissolving a lot of salt in the water, the egg begins to rise and then floats. Why ?

Answer»


Answer : When a lot of salt is dissolved in water, then the density of salt solution becomes much more than pure water. DUE to its much HIGHER density, the salt solution EXERTS a greater 'upward' buoyant force on the EGG making it rise and then FLOAT
